6. DISPLAY AND OPERATION

6.7 Output signal (DO) forced output

POINT

When the servo system is used in a vertical lift application, turning on the
electromagnetic brake interlock (MBR) after assigning it to pin CN1-12 will
release the electromagnetic brake, causing a drop. Take drop preventive
measures on the machine side.

The output signal can be forced on/off independently of the servo status. This function is used for output
signal wiring check, etc. This operation must be performed in the servo off state.

Operation
Call the display screen shown after power-on.
Using the "MODE" button, show the diagnostic screen.

Press UP twice.

Press SET for more than 2 seconds.

Switch on/off the signal below the lit segment.

Indicates the ON/OFF of the output signal. The correspondences
between segments and signals are as in the output signals of the
external I/O signal display.
(Lit: ON, extinguished: OFF)

Press MODE once.

The segment above CN1-pin 10 is lit.

Press UP once.

CN1-pin 10 is switched on.
(CN1-pin 10-SG conduct.)

Press DOWN once.

CN1-pin 10 is switched off.

Press SET for more than seconds.
